Hey there! I am so incredibly lucky to have been given the opportunity to teach a Pre-K ASD (Autism Spectrum Disorder) classroom. Why do I feel so honored? I have been entrusted with these students, to begin their journey through education. Most of these children have never been in a structured environment, which means there is a lot of development, learning, and, of course, stress when all of a sudden you go from running around your house all day, playing and laughing, to being thrown into a strange room with people you have never seen before, and they expect you to sit down, share with other kids, and NOT play with toys that are so easily accessible.... CRAZY! Many if not most of the students that come into my classroom for the first time have very little to no communication abilities, so, basic instinct when you are unhappy or sad is to cry. I am able to help students understand that they do have a voice whether it is spoken, signed, or gestured.
